Bengaluru’s BBMP vaccinates 4,71,593 children in 11 hours to tackle polio

Jan 20, 2020, 4:13 PM IST

Bengaluru: The first phase of BBMP’s anti-polio vaccination drive in 2020 that kickstarted on Sunday witnessed 82% completion in a few hours.

Children aged under five years were vaccinated at various transit points near construction sites like metros, melas and bazaars. 

Out of the set target of 5,71,125, children, 4,71,593 were vaccinated on Sunday.

According to BBMP commissioner BH Anil Kumar, the drive will continue for few more days and the staff will take up door-to-door campaigns to vaccinate other children.
